Atlas Copco Construction Tools LLC offers the
MB 1000, a hydraulic breaker suitable for the popular 12 to 20 metric ton class of excavators. The unit features Krupp percussion technology and is primarily designed for demolition, tunnel construction, secondary breaking, trenching and foundation work.
The breaker’s design combines extreme reliability with high single-blow energy and efficient impact frequency. With a service weight of 2,200 pounds, it accepts a hydraulic flow of up to 34 gallons per minute at 2,610 psi of pressure, delivering a maximum of 720 blows per minute.
The MB 1000 includes features such as AutoControl and StartSelect, which are both part of Krupp percussion technology. AutoControl is a monitoring system that allows the breaker to adapt its frequency and power output to match operating conditions. It begins by firing the first stroke at half power to create a pilot notch that will center the working tool and prevent unnecessary tool slippage. It then adjusts the power output to match the density of the specified material to be broken. This reduces excess shock on both the breaker and carrier, and lengthens the service life on tension bolts and retainer bars.
To further maximize efficiency, the MB 1000 features the StartSelect system, allowing start-up and shut-off to be adjusted to fit job-site conditions. In AutoStop mode, the breaker will not fire until the operator applies down pressure on the demolition tool via the carrier. AutoStop eliminates damaging blank firing by circulating the hydraulic oil internally under low pressure when down pressure is not applied to the tool. AutoStop is ideal for safely circulating and warming the hydraulic system before breaking in cold climates.
In AutoStart mode, the StartSelect system works hand-in-hand with AutoControl. The breaker begins operating as soon as the working tool comes in contact with the material regardless of down pressure, but power is limited to 50 percent until the demolition tool can be fully seated in the breaker. This assures that the breaker is properly positioned to accept full single blow energy safely without a damaging blank fire. AutoStart mode makes the breaker more versatile and is ideal for demolition applications.
The VibroSilenced damping system and ContiLube II are two other features of Krupp percussion technology that come standard on the MB 1000. The VibroSilenced damping system helps to alleviate excess noise and vibration. ContiLube II is an automatic lubrication system mounted directly on the breaker. Featuring a compact, self-priming pump, ContiLube II eliminates the need to manually grease the breaker before each use. Lubricant levels are easily observed from the driver’s cab.
For added maintenance convenience, the MB 1000 can be equipped with an optional DustProtector, which prevents dust penetration by utilizing a reusable sleeve that contacts the working tool at the base of the breaker. This protects the inner mechanism from the damaging effects of dust.
